Newtown (Powys) Station is equipped with a range of facilities to meet basic travel needs. While there isn't a traditional ticket office, travelers can conveniently purchase and collect their tickets at modern ticket machines available on the premises. These machines are accessible and accept payments via major debit and credit cards, though they do not accept cash.
The station is committed to accessibility, offering step-free access to parts of the station. From the car park, there's step-free access to Platform 1 leading to Shrewsbury. However, those needing access to Platform 2 for routes toward Aberystwyth and Pwllheli will find the camber at the end of Brimmon Lane limiting for wheelchair or mobility scooter users. Between platforms, a footbridge with steps provides passage, which may present a challenge for those with mobility needs.
For assistance and support, travelers can reach out to the helpline at 08002006060, especially since the station is not always staffed. Although there are no dedicated seating areas, refreshment facilities, or restrooms, the station does offer safety features like CCTV to ensure passenger security.
Beyond the tracks, Newtown (Powys) Station offers several onward travel options. For times when rail replacements services are needed, buses depart from right at the station entrance. Regular local bus services are also available, with the nearest bus stop conveniently situated just outside the station’s entrance.
While there are no cycle hire facilities directly at the station, bicycle storage is provided with seven Sheffield stands available for cyclists. It's important to note that these storage solutions are unsheltered and without CCTV.

Tring station is equipped with multiple ticket vending machines, including accessible options found by the short stay car park. The ticket office is open across various hours throughout the week, from 6 AM until 7 PM on weekdays—perfect for those needing that early morning or late evening service. An induction loop is available for enhanced communication, and customer information is up-to-date through handy departure screens and announcements.
Step-free access is a key component of Tring station, making it classified under category A for ease of mobility. Assistance is readily available both at the ticket office and on the platforms when staff are present, ensuring all travelers can move with confidence. Although there are no restrooms or waiting rooms, a sufficient seating area is provided, ideal for short-wait intervals.
Accessibility is paramount at Tring, with features like ramps for train access and a designated mobility set down/pick-up point, ensuring everyone can travel comfortably. While there aren't any accessible toilets or staffed wheelchairs, the train station's step-free access and 24/7 available parking help accommodate an inclusive travel experience.
When considering onward journeys, Tring station is perfectly positioned, offering excellent transport links. Taxi services are accessible through a taxi free phone, making it easy to organize your travel plans. Should your journey require rail replacement, buses are conveniently located just outside the front of the station. For those seeking additional planning resources, printable bus schedules and routes are readily available online.

While Wi-Fi isn’t available in the station, travelers can make use of pay phones provided on-site. For cyclists, Tring station offers storage for up to 120 bicycles. Unfortunately, ATM services, shops, and cycle hire facilities are not currently available.
